Port of Entry Review
Event Date
Port of Entry : Boston
POE Date : 2009-07-26
Got EAD Stamp : Yes,Passport Stamp
Biometrics Taken : Yes
Harassment Level : 0
Comments : the documents on the brown envelope were not mine, the consulate made a mistake and put documents that belongs to another lady in my envelope!!! at the immigration office they said this happens all the time, they made me sign a document and took my fingerprint but no picture was taken and they gave me a stamp in my passport and an A#

Consulate Review: Morocco
Review Topic: IR-1/CR-1 Visa
Event Description
Review Date : May 18, 2009
Embassy Review : my interview was easy; the CO was an asian woman, she was really nice, she didn't ask me unexpected questions, she even didn't ask me to show evidences or any thing, i asked her if she wanted to see the photo album and she said yes, she looked at some pictures and she said you look happy together, congratulations and you can come back tomorrow to pickup your visa at 3pm
Rating : Very Good
